Problem

Existing liquid cooling plates for battery cells are heavy, costly, and prone to welding defects, affecting flatness, heat exchange efficiency, and safety due to brazing, leading to reduced service life and safety hazards.

Innovation Solution

A vertical cooling plate design featuring a flow tube made of thermally conductive plastic and a flexible thermally conductive plate molded on its surface, fitted perpendicular to the battery cell surface, enhancing contact area and heat exchange efficiency while reducing weight and cost, and accommodating battery expansion.

Solution Approach 1:

The invention transitions from traditional bottom-mounted cooling plates to a side-mounted configuration. By placing the cooling plate on the side surface of the battery cell rather than at the bottom, the cooling surface utilizes a different spatial dimension, significantly increasing the contact area between the cooling plate and the battery cell. This dimensional change allows for much larger heat exchange surfaces.

Solution Approach 1:

The invention incorporates a flexible thermally conductive plate layer in the form of a thin film that can deform elastically. This flexible layer is positioned between the rigid cooling plate structure and the battery cell, allowing it to absorb expansion forces from the battery while maintaining thermal contact. The thin film structure provides both flexibility for accommodation and sufficient thermal conductivity for heat transfer.

AI summary

A cooling plate (100), a method for producing a cooling plate, and a battery pack. The cooling plate (100) is configured to be fitted on a surface of a battery cell perpendicular to a thickness direction of the battery cell. The cooling plate (100) includes a flow tube (10) and a thermally conductive plate (20). The thermally conductive plate (20) is directly molded on a surface of the flow tube (10) by infusion, enabling the thermally conductive plate (20) to wrap the flow tube (10). The flow tube (10) is defined with a flow cavity (101) configured for a heat exchange medium to pass through. The thermally conductive plate (20) is configured to be fitted on the battery cell, enabling the heat exchange medium to receive heat transferred from the battery cell via the thermally conductive plate (20) and the flow tube (10).
